🌟 Curriculum Highlights

📚 Literacy
This half term, we’re exploring the much-loved story The Tiger Who Came to Tea by Judith Kerr. We’ll be using this delightful tale to inspire our own meeting stories—after we’ve hosted our very own tea party, of course!

🔬 Science
Our focus is on classifying and sorting everyday materials. We’ll be investigating their properties and applying our knowledge to design and build a shelter. It’s going to be a hands-on and creative topic!

🗺️ Geography
We’re becoming Street Detectives! This means we’ll be exploring our local area of Keyworth in detail. Our big question this term is:
“What is special about where we live?”
We’ll be looking at maps, landmarks, and the features that make our community unique.
